CLASS IV-V+     13 miles
  The Judy Springs to Forest Service Campground section of Seneca Creek in West Virginia is 13 miles long and has been rated as a class IV-V+ section by American Whitewater. QUICK STATS
AW Class: IV-V+
Length: 13 miles
Average Gradient: 170 fpm
  
Putin Location Coordinates:
Latitude: 38.74929
Longitude: -79.51741

Takeout Location Coordinates:
Latitude: 38.8581
Longitude: -79.46431
